    I would first unscrew it. There are 5 of them. 1 behind each turn dial for the hvac and 2 at the top of the vents. Pull the turn dials straight out to access the screw and flip the vents up to access those screws. Then gently but firmly pull the whole cover out. See if there is anything going on back there. If all is well, snap the cover back in and resecure.
